Brytningsförsök refers to the Swedish term for "refraction experiment" or "experiment on refraction." Refraction is the phenomenon of light, sound, or other waves bending as they pass from one medium into another. This change in direction occurs because the speed of the wave is different in the two media. A brytningsförsök is designed to demonstrate and measure this bending.
